Depending on desired height I like to add some fastigate / columnar trees into the mix just to give it a more unique look. Have had good success with Regal Prince Oak, Columnar Hornbeam's, and more recently Prairie Sentinel Hackberry.

If your interested in municipal work, do some research on what municipalities you want to work for. More specifically, what contracts have been awarded recently, their specifications, their pricing structure, and what they are currently paying for work. At least around here all of that info is...
